Being one of the busier roads in Bangalore, JC road is any motorist’s nightmare. It is the only road which links areas like Jayanagar, Basavanagudi, and Lalbagh areas with the central business areas of Bangalore like the City Market and Majestic. The junction in front of the Town hall is probably the most polluted one in Bangalore. Most of the traffic on JC road crosses the town hall junction into the bottleneck in front of Canara Bank, then stops at another signal in front of LIC, and then another one in front of Halsurgate police station and finally one more at the entrance of KG road before entering into KG road. The distance between town hall and the entrance to KG road is not even half a kilometer but it takes anywhere between 10 to 25 minutes to cross this stretch depending on what time of the day you are traveling.

The only solution to this problem, I think, is a flyover- A 1-way flyover from JC road to KG road. And only this will ensure that this half-km journey takes only about 2 minutes. Along with this flyover, one more on KG road to cross the Avenue road and BVK Iyengar road junctions will solve every traffic problem of this region.

But flyovers are just short-term solutions to Bangalore’s traffic woes. Bangalore’s public transport system (BMTC) shares the same road-space with the private users. Until we separate it and also make sure that Bangaloreans begin to switch to public transports instead of using their own vehicles, all plans for Bangalore’s infrastructure will remain only a dream. The Metro rail is the best solution.
